Structure and Dielectric Studies of LiNi0.92Mg0.02 (M) 0.06O2 (M = Co and Zn) Cathode Materials for Lithium-Ion Batteries

Abstract: At present, the promising cathode materials for lithium ion batteries are layered structure LiCoO 2 and LiNiO 2. The LiCoO 2 (LiNiO 2) have some disadvantages due to structural instability at high temperatures. In the present paper, we discuss the effect of Co, Zn and Mg substitution in LiNiO 2 for cathode materials on structural and electrical properties.
